What's the role?

The Middle East Lubricants division is part of the Europe, Africa & Middle East region of the global lubricants business and is a key region for expanding Shell's market share to maintain its global leadership position.

You will serve as the focal point for the UAE market, managing franchise workshops and global key accounts, supporting strategic initiatives for growth and achieving our 2025 ambitions and beyond. Your responsibilities include growing existing business and developing new direct accounts in the UAE, acting as the main contact for global key account managers and collaborating with marketing to support local business efforts.

As an Account Manager overseeing UAE's direct business, you will report to the Regional Sales Manager Middle East and lead the business agenda for the direct B2C business, working with internal teams such as Marketing, Technical, Finance, and Customer Operations to meet growth targets.

Shell in United Arab Emirates

Shell's operations in the UAE encompass every stage of the petroleum value chain, from exploration and production to marketing and retail, serving a broad customer base from small businesses to multinational corporations.
